-
Committer:
Package Import Robot
-
Author(s):
Mario Limonciello
-
Date:
2011-09-08 17:55:42 UTC
-
Revision ID:
package-import@ubuntu.com-20110908175542-jy7hy4x9l48et3bi
Tags: 1.03
* Move all the "code" from dell-recovery-bootloader to it's own script
so that it can be invoked from other places too.
* Store all GRUB configs in /factory from now. Don't use /boot/grub
as that's where the on disk bootloaders will land for EFI as well
as later MBR installs.
* Don't use grub-install at all. Always build bootloader binaries
ourselves that rely items in /factory.
* Set up the FAIL and SUCCESS scripts to work out of /factory for grubenv.
* Reinstall GRUB to the MBR on fail if fist isn't around and not EFI.
* Add missing RP declaration in FAIL-SCRIPT.
* Lookup the recovery partition on demand during oem-config early
command in case the devices were different during install.
* Depending on when FAIL_COMMAND happened, we might have mountpoints.
Clean them up.
* Delay the write of the new MBR until the last step in the set active
partition command.